Music Video of The Week: “Country Boy” by Aaron Lewis
Staind's frontman, Aaron Lewis, is releasing his first piece of solo work today titled, Town Line. It's an EP but that doesn't mean it's not worth the money. Country legends, George Jones & Charlie Daniels make an appearance on the record. We're giving Lewis the Music Video of the Week nod for "Country Boy," which features the aforementioned [...]
Music Video of The Week: “Satellite” by The Kills
In case you haven't heard the The Kills are releasing their fourth album, Blood Pressures, on April 5th. We're giving the rock stars the Music Video of the week for their first single, "Satellite." Music Video of The Week: “Last Living Rose” by PJ Harvey
A week from today the ninth album from the awe-inspiring PJ Harvey will be released. It's titled Let England Shake and features 12 new songs. Music Video of the Week: “Get Back in Line” by Motorhead
One week from today marks the release of the 20th album from the legendary band, Motorhead. They'll be releasing a 10-song LP titled,The World is Yours. Music Video of The Week: “Thunder on The Mountain” by Wanda Jackson w/ Jack White
The new album from the legendary rockabilliy queen, Wanda Jackson, gets released tomorrow. It's called, The Party Ain't Over. It's produced and backed by the awesome, Jack White.
